N,N-Dimethyl-P-Phenylenediamine Monohydrochloride Toxicity Data With Reference

Organism Test Type Route Reported Dose (Normalized Dose) Effect Source
mouse LDLo oral 25mg/kg (25mg/kg) behavioral: tremor behavioral: convulsions or effect on seizure threshold gastrointestinal: changes in structure or function of salivary glands National Technical Information Service. Vol. OTS0536970,
rat LD50 oral 48mg/kg (48mg/kg)

sense organs and special senses: chromodacyrorrea: eye behavioral: somnolence (general depressed activity) behavioral: convulsions or effect on seizure threshold

National Technical Information Service.

N,N-Dimethyl-P-Phenylenediamine Monohydrochloride Safety Profile

Poison by ingestion. When heated to decomposition it emits very toxic fumes of NOx and HCl.
Hazard Codes:
ToxicT
Risk Statements:
R23/24/25:Toxic by inhalation, in contact with skin and if swallowed. 
R43:May cause sensitization by skin contact.
Safety Statements:
S36/37:Wear suitable protective clothing and gloves. 
S45:In case of accident or if you feel unwell, seek medical advice immediately (show the label whenever possible.)

N,N-Dimethyl-P-Phenylenediamine Monohydrochloride Specification

  N,N-Dimethyl-P-Phenylenediamine Monohydrochloride (CAS NO.2052-46-2) is a brown-black to black crystalline powder. To protect yourself,you can put on eyeshields, faceshields, gloves, type P2 (EN 143) respirator cartridges. When exposed to air, it darkens readily to grey powder.
